Radiologic Technologist - Computed Tomography

Location

  • Grand Blanc, Michigan

Job Summary

  • Perform computerized tomographic (CT) radiological procedures under general supervision.
  • May perform general diagnostic radiology examinations.
  • Assist Radiologist with complex sterile diagnostic procedures such as biopsies.
  • Administer intravenous contrast media, monitor patients for reactions, and provide immediate care if needed.
  • Operate and manually control CT equipment to obtain diagnostic images.
  • Prepare procedure rooms, replenish supplies, and ensure sterile equipment is ready.
  • Follow radiation protection principles to minimize exposure.
  • Manage imaging workflow including PACS and Radiology Information System (RIS) tasks.
  • Document all procedures and clinical information accurately.

Required Qualifications

  • Minimum 1 year of experience as a CT Technologist within the last year.
  • Registered with the American Registry of Radiologic Technology (ARRT) and advanced registry in Computed Tomography (CT) or registry-eligible.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ification.
  • A high school diploma or its equivalent (GED) is required.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Procedure experience preferred (not mandatory).

Physical Demands and Working Conditions

  • May work in hospital fixed units or ambulatory mobile units.
  • Potential exposure to radiation and high-voltage equipment; must use proper precautions.
  • Possible exposure to contagious patients.
  • Occasionally lift or move equipment or patients over 10 lbs.
